tutorizeR 0.4.2
Major features
- Added reusable local question-bank support (YAML/JSON):
load_question_bank()
validate_question_bank()
- MCQ reference chunks via
{tutorizeR-mcq-ref}.
- Added pedagogical linting:
lint_source() with severity levels and rule codes
(TRZ*).
- strict gate via
lint_strict = TRUE in
tutorize().
- Added complete FR/EN i18n helper:
tr() and dictionary files in
inst/i18n/.
- Extended conversion reports:
- richer
tutorize_report fields (sections,
chunks_total, mcq_explicit,
mcq_from_bank, estimated_minutes,
lint_summary).
- report export with
write_tutorize_report()
(JSON/YAML).
- Added preview addin:
launch_tutorizeR_preview_addin() with
Source/Output/Diff/Lint/Logs tabs.
- Added dissemination exports:
export_lms_manifest() profiles: generic,
canvas, moodle.
export_tutorial_package() opt-in scaffold
generation.
- Added industrial hardening assets:
- regression fixtures + structural snapshot-style tests.
- stress batch test.
- CI coverage gate for core modules
(
parser/transform/validation/report)
set to 80%.
Compatibility
convert_to_tutorial() and convert_folder()
remain backward compatible.
tutorizeR 0.3.0
- Added canonical
tutorize() API with conversion reports
(tutorize_report).
- Kept backward-compatible
convert_to_tutorial()
wrapper.
- Added explicit validation helpers:
validate_input() and
validate_output().
- Reworked conversion pipeline with structured parsing and
deterministic label normalization.
- Preserved narrative blocks and non-R fenced code blocks during
conversion.
- Added teacher tags:
skip, exercise-only,
solution-only, mcq,
narrative-only, locked, and
hints.
- Added explicit MCQ block schema via fenced
{tutorizeR-mcq} YAML blocks.
- Improved
convert_folder() with per-file error handling
and summary reports.
- Updated RStudio addins with option prompts.
- Added CLI script at
inst/scripts/tutorizeR-cli.R.
- Added fixtures and extended test suite for Rmd/qmd core and edge
scenarios.
- Added vignettes, templates, audit/release docs, and release
governance scaffolding.
tutorizeR 0.1.0
- First stable release - learnr-only output.
- Preserves setup chunks.
- Optional MCQ skeletons.
- Auto-render check after generation.
